   Space Weather News for Nov. 17, 2015   
   http://spaceweather.com   
       
   GLANCING-BLOW CME: Polar geomagnetic storms are possible on Nov. 18th and 19th   
   in response to a glancing blow from an incoming CME (coronal mass ejection).   
   Auroras could appear in northern-tier US states from Maine to Washington.   
   Visit Spaceweather.com for more information.   
       
   LEONID METEOR SHOWER: This week, Earth is passing through a stream of dusty   
   debris from Comet 55P/Tempel-Tuttle, source of the annual Leonid meteor   
   shower. This is not a "storm year" for the Leonids. Forecasters expect a mild   
   display of no more than 15 or 20 meteors per hour best seen during the dark   
   hours before sunrise. Got clouds? You can listen to Leonid radar echoes on   
   Space Weather Radio.
